md4.h \
md5.h \
mppe.h \
- patchlevel.h \
+ pppdconf.h \
pathnames.h \
peap.h \
pppcrypt.h \
pppd_SOURCES += ipv6cp.c eui64.c
endif
-if WITH_PAM
-pppd_LIBS += -lpam -ldl
+if PPP_WITH_PAM
+pppd_CPPFLAGS += $(PAM_CFLAGS)
+pppd_LIBS += $(PAM_LIBS) -ldl
+pppd_LDFLAGS += $(PAM_LDFLAGS)
endif
if PPP_WITH_EAPTLS
pppd_LIBS += libppp_crypt.la
if WITH_SYSTEMD
-pppd_LIBS += -lsystemd
+pppd_CPPFLAGS += $(SYSTEMD_CFLAGS)
+pppd_LIBS += $(SYSTEMD_LIBS)
endif
if WITH_SRP